A food shortage is the lack of available food in a community. A food shortage, although it may not be the first thing that comes to mind when thinking about natural disasters, could be more relevant than you would think.
Due to causes such as hurricanes, earthquakes, global pandemics, and even overpopulation, food supply has begun to greatly diminish by the year. The level of food production will become limited due to the lack of land, water, and energy needed to produce it. When communities lack these vital resources, it could lead to negative health effects and in extreme cases starvation.
